Permalink
Switch branches/tags
feature/20180216-backward-all-reduce feature/20180219-ptb feature/20180220-cpp-training-mnist-training feature/20180428-pad-function feature/20180508-benchmark feature/20180509-factorization-layers feature/20180521-trigonometric feature/20180522-contrib-function-doc-update feature/20180522-cpp-training-nbla-cli feature/20180524-fix-doc-dropout feature/20180528-add-ceil-and-floor feature/20180531-need-grad-to-cg feature/20180611-mixed-precision-training-with-loss-scaling feature/20180611-numpy-as-initializer-pf feature/20180611-reshape-not-inplace feature/20180613_numpy-like-indexing feature/20180614-split-bug feature/20180618-misc-build-test feature/20180620-fix-console feature/20180622-FFT-IFFT feature/20180625-android-build feature/20180625-data-iterator-doc feature/20180626-ClipGradByValue-example-in-yaml feature/20180626-load-python feature/20180626-pip-installation-doc feature/20180627-doc-unlinked-examples feature/20180629-android-build-doc-update feature/20180629-mixed-precision-training-api feature/20180705-allow-multiple-optional-inputs-in-yaml-for-code-generator feature/20180710-improve-conv-doc feature/20180710-more_graph_manipulation feature/20180713-slice-by-negative-index feature/20180730-fix-get-unlinked-variable-need-grad-option feature/20180803-fixed-parameter-scope feature/20180806-fixed-nnabla-cli feature/20180823_inplace-leaky-relu feature/20180824-build-wheel-on-rasp3 feature/20180904-interpolate-bilinear-2d feature/20180905-simple-viewer-for-debugging feature/20180910_sort_function feature/20180911-for-graph-compression feature/20180914-mgpu-installation feature/20180914_argmin_argmax feature/20180918_arange_function feature/20180919_pad_with_reflection feature/20180920-graph-conversion feature/20181003-build-with-cuda10 feature/20181005_cudnn_deterministic_option feature/20181009_cp_als_regularization feature/20181019-fix-opencl feature/20181019-test-initializer-execution feature/20181020-improve-auto-format feature/20181023-raise-exception-in-batchnorm feature/20181023-suppress-inspect-deprecation-warning feature/20181025-cli-plot feature/20181025-function-profile feature/20181025-pip-install-options feature/20181031-fix-build feature/20181106-add-nnabla-c-runtime-artifacts feature/20181107-build-python37 feature/20181107-fix-function-profile-py27 feature/20181107-fix-getenv-usage feature/20181107-getargspec-and-test-pf feature/20181107-pf-batch-norm-initializers feature/20181107-pf-batch-norm-var-init-1 feature/20181108-improve-version-handling feature/20181115-avoid-log-output-to-file feature/20181116-sink-gradient feature/20181120-improve-file-format-converter feature/20181210-fix-cache-file-handling feature/21081019-pruning features/20180425-documentation-fix fix/20180523-docfix-for-python3x-build fix/20180524-show-function-in-doc fix/20180525-windows-doc-fix fix/20180606-global-docfix fix/20180628-dockerfile-cuda92 fix/20180629-obsolete-extension-api fix/20180703-preprocessor-more-magic fix/20180709-experimental-doc fix/20180710-import-functions fix/20180719-fix-parameters fix/20180723-backward-function-uses-need-grad-state fix/20180726-nnp-graph-and-as-need-grad fix/20180802-communicator fix/20180806-nnp-broadcast fix/20180807-docker-scl-pkgs fix/20180807-tutorial-print-python3 fix/20180910-doc-wheel-cudnn-versions fix/20180927-skip-test-slice fix/20181018-infinite-memory-increase fix/20181022-describe-init-method-pf fix/20181023-data_iterator_doc fix/20181024-fix-image-utils fix/20181029-image-uilts-inconsistant-behavior fix/20181116-communicator-name fix/20181120_cudnn_reduce_same_shape fix/20181121-imageutils-build-fail hotfix/20180518-lstm-documentation-fix hotfix/20180724-initalizer_example_corrupt master release/v1.0.0pre1 release/v1.0.0rc2 release/v1.0.0 release/v1.0.1 release/v1.0.2 release/v1.0.3 release/v1.0.4 release/v1.0.5 release/v1.0.6 release/v1.0.7 release/v1.0.8 release/v1.0.9 release/v1.0.10 release1.0.10 v0.9.9
Nothing to show
Find file Copy path
Fetching contributors…
Cannot retrieve contributors at this time
28 lines (19 sloc) 1.24 KB

Neural Network Libraries

Neural Network Libraries is deep learning framework that is intended to be used for research, development, and production. We aim it running everywhere like desktop PCs, HPC clusters, embedded devices and production servers.

This document describes how to use the Python API and C++ API, the contribution guide for developers, and the license term of this software. The Python API is more suitable for fast prototyping and experimentation of deep learning systems, while the C++ API is for deploying inference or training algorithms into embedded systems and servers (The documentation is not available so far. We will make it available soon). The framework is designed modularity and extensibility in mind. Community contributors can add a new operator or optimizer module of neural networks, and a specialized implementation of neural network modules for a specific target device as an extension.

.. toctree::
    :maxdepth: 2

    python.rst
    cpp.rst
    data_exchange_file_format
    format.rst
    python/file_format_converter/file_format_converter.rst
    contributing.rst
    license.rst


Indices and tables